Does a Site Plan Already Exist?
There's no reason to reinvent the wheel, so to speak, if a site plan was made for the belongings during an earlier stage – perhaps the initial building of the abode.
In our guide called Where Can I Get a Site Programme of My Holding, we list the v most common places to locate i, if it already exists. https://www.24hplans.com/where-tin can-i-go-site-plan-for-my-property/
Here are the places you may want to check to see if the site plan for the property in question already exists:
- In the closing documents provided when you purchased the property.
- From the title visitor or bank that handled the closing or provided a loan.
- Your county: Try the Registrar of Deeds and the Building Department.
- The builder: If the home was recently built and the construction visitor is all the same effectually, it might have a site programme on file.
- The seller or realtor involved in the sale.
A Site Programme Checklist
What is included in a site plan? Here'due south an overview. For example, the City of Fairbanks, Alaska is representative of almost cities in what the officials there crave of a site program/plot program.
Contact your local city or canton role for a site plan checklist. We'll add a cursory explanation where needed.
Post-obit the list are a few items that other cities and counties desire to see on a site plan.
- Scale at which site programme is fatigued (for case 1"= xx'). The scale can be adjusted per the size of the lot and local requirements.
- Due north pointer. A north arrow shows the directional orientation of the holding.
- All property lines and their dimensions. These items can be establish on earlier site plans, a survey and other places discussed beneath. They are readily available, and then no worries are necessary.
- Location, blazon and dimensions of existing structures or a driveway including a firm and garage, discrete garage, shed, inground pool, retaining wall or other permanent structure.
- Location, blazon and dimensions for proposed permanent structures, whether attached to the original dwelling or detached, or driveways.
- Setback distances (distance off the property line) of all proposed structures, since each community has required setback distances.
- Buildable area of the lot inside required setbacks to evidence how much space is available for new evolution.
- Names of adjacent route(due south).
- Well or water main location.
- Septic tank and field or sewer line location.
Items non included in the Fairbanks list simply required by some cities and counties include topography (topo – not often required) elevation and gradient, wetland areas (rare), large trees and utility easements.
Where to Notice Information Required for a Site Program
Dimensions: Dimensions and mayhap the location of utility easements, if they exist, can be plant on several documents:
- Property Survey
- Property Taxation Assessor's Map located where your taxes are collected or in the city/county offices
- Taxation Bill (In written class rather than drawn)
- Subdivision Plat (available at the city/canton office or from the developer)
- Hiring a Surveyor (starting at about $300 and normally non necessary)
Structures: A previous plot programme will bear witness the location of permanent structures. The Google Maps satellite function and services like Google Earth and InstantStreetView.com are useful, likewise, providing aeriform satellite views and a 360% street view of the property.
Utilities: Free locating and marking of underground utilities including electric, fresh h2o, sewer, phone and cablevision is bachelor in about areas. This prevents costly damage during construction. Calling 811 should connect y'all to the free service.
Setbacks: If y'all don't have a previous programme and they are not shown on the survey, you might demand to measure and determine setbacks and building dimensions, when required.

How to Describe a Site Program by Manus
Graph paper makes hand drawing a site programme easy. The Fairbanks, AK document gives this encouraging give-and-take, "A site plan need not be professionally prepared and tin exist hand drawn. With a niggling work, you tin draw an adequate site programme for your project."
Beware that not all local offices will accept a mitt drawn plan, merely information technology's worth finding out, if you lot're inclined to DIY.
The Urban center of New Smyrna Beach, Florida lists 4 easy steps to cartoon a site plan. To summarize:
- The basics. Choose a scale for the graph paper such as i square equals 20 or 25 feet, and note the calibration in a prominent place on the drawing. The squares are ordinarily a quarter inch, then your calibration might be ¼"=xx'.
And so draw the lot lines and place the house, driveway, sidewalk and other permanent structures as accurately as you lot can. Measure and write in anxiety the closest distance from the house to the nearest lot line to show the structure (existing or proposed) meets local setbacks rules. Draw your North arrow.
- Well and septic. Locate and describe in, if applicable, a well location and the location of a septic tank and drain field, aka leach field, existing or proposed. Annotation: The distance between the wellhead and drain field must be 75 anxiety or more in most counties.
- Sensitive areas and trees. Locate and mark wetlands, sinkholes, inundation plans and bodies of water, if whatsoever of these exist on the belongings. In New Smyrna Beach, like in many cities, large trees (6" in diameter or larger in NSB) must be noted. Measure out the circumference at 54" off the ground and split by pi, or 3.fourteen, to get diameter.
- Changes. Show where construction activity will occur – new dwelling house building, an addition, inground pool, driveway, etc.
If in that location is significant slope to your land and you have nearby neighbors, you might as well need to show gradient and the pattern of water runoff. This might be the largest challenge to DIY site programme drawing.

RoomSketcher Site Plans (Free)
This site allows yous to create 2d and 3D printable site plans on a PC, Mac or tablet. It starts with inputting measurements for property line dimensions to create the "framework" for the drawing. Measurements can also be supplied to space objects on the DIY site plan and to evidence setbacks, zone/structure sizes and total area calculations.
Click, elevate and drib elements like structures, landscape items and other necessary elements. Text, labels and symbols can be added besides. When the site programme is consummate, generate and print information technology from the RoomSketcher software.
The 3D name, whether with the RoomSketcher or other services, can sometimes be somewhat misleading, since the plans are obviously are ii-dimensional. However, using avant-garde technology, the drawings tin can have photorealistic depth similar the 3D renders from 24H Plans.

SmartDraw (Free)
SmartDraw site plan software gets a 5-star rating from CNET. Yous have the choice of using the online edition of SmartDraw, an advantage over RoomSketcher, or downloading an app or desktop edition.
SmarDraw offers integration with Microsoft Office and G Suite, and drawings can exist saved to Google Drive, OneDrive, and Dropbox.
A disadvantage is that instead of being allowed five gratuitous projects, you lot're given a 10-day free trial period. If you don't complete your project during the trial, the cost is $9.95 per month.
